Police inspector shoots dead corporal while arresting cultists in Delta

A police Inspector, Afang Luke on Tuesday, mistakenly shot a junior colleague, Corporal Chinonso Okafor to death, in Delta State.

The Delta State Police Tactical Squad were on a routine patrol at Mosogar, Sapele when they intercepted some persons suspected to be cultists.

According to the report, the men made an attempt to run away when they sighted the police team.

A police source, who spoke to newsmen said that in the process to arrest the men, Luke accidentally shot Okafor from the rear.

“Inspector Luke was trying to stop the boys from escaping, but he mistakenly shot Corporal Okafor at the back. It was an accidental discharge,” the source said.

The victim was immediately taken to the Central Hospital, Sapele, where he was confirmed dead on arrival.

The incident which occurred on Tuesday at about 4:30 pm, led to the arrest and detention of Luke at the Sapele Division of the police.

The two suspected cultists were also arrested and detained at the same station with Luke, the report said.

Efforts to speak with the Delta State Police Public Relations Officer, Bright Edafe, were unsuccessful as he did not answer several calls to his phone number, nor did he reply to messages sent as SMS and WhatsApp text.
